резервные копии сайта на битрикс

Kuzmich

Почетный гость
Все доброго утра! Подскажите как правильно снимать резервную копию сайта, работающего на битрикс?
Вопросы которые меня интересуют:
1. Что сама по себе представляет резервная копия, это дамп базы или корневая директория веб сервера или и то и другое
2. Как правильно делать резервную копию сайта что бы потом можно было его развернуть на другом веб-сервере ?
 

deadushka

Участник
Про резервные копии битрикс тут
 

GoodWIN

Участник
1 Компания "1С-Битрикс" бесплатно предоставляет место в облаке для хранения трех резервных копий на каждую активную лицензию. Объём пространства в облаке зависит от лицензии. Доступ к резервным копиям осуществляется по лицензионному ключу и паролю. Без знания пароля никто, включая сотрудников "1С-Битрикс", не сможет получить доступ к вашим данным.
2 Если выбрано несколько сайтов для помещения в архив, в корне архива будет лежать первый по списку сайт, а публичные части остальных сайтов будут помещены в папку /bitrix/backup/sites. При восстановлении нужно будет вручную скопировать их в нужные папки и создать символьные ссылки.

3 Для маски исключения действуют следующие правила:

  • шаблон маски может содержать символы "*", которые соответствуют любому количеству любых символов в имени файла или папки;
  • если в начале стоит косая черта ("/" или "\"), путь считается от корня сайта;
  • в противном случае шаблон применяется к каждому файлу или папке;
Примеры шаблонов:
  • /content/photo - исключить целиком папку /content/photo;
  • *.zip - исключить файлы с расширением "zip";
  • .access.php - исключить все файлы ".access.php";
  • /files/download/*.zip - исключить файлы с расширением "zip" в директории /files/download;
  • /files/d*/*.ht* - исключить файлы из директорий, начинающихся на "/files/d" с расширениями, начинающимися на "ht".
4 При размещении резервной копии в облачном хранилище "1С-Битрикс" отключить шифрование нельзя.
5 Системные ограничения php не позволяют делать размер одной части архива более 2 Гб. Не устанавливайте это значение больше 200 Мб т.к. это существенно увеличивает время архивации и распаковки, оптимальное значение: 100 Мб.
 

Kuzmich

Почетный гость
Ок. Понятно, допустим я сделал полную резервную копию через админку и зашифровал ее. Скачал архив через tftp. Могу ли я быть уверен что это заведется на другом сервере??
 

Fedor

Участник
Ок. Понятно, допустим я сделал полную резервную копию через админку и зашифровал ее. Скачал архив через tftp. Могу ли я быть уверен что это заведется на другом сервере??
Для переноса резервной копии сайта на другой хостинг поместите в корневой папке нового сайта скрипт для восстановления restore.php, затем наберите в строке браузера "<имя сайта>/restore.php" и следуйте инструкциям по распаковке.
 

kerberos

Почетный гость
Для переноса резервной копии сайта на другой хостинг поместите в корневой папке нового сайта скрипт для восстановления restore.php, затем наберите в строке браузера "<имя сайта>/restore.php" и следуйте инструкциям по распаковке.
Тут скорее речь о восстановлении битрикс из резервной копии на другом хостинге.
 
Верх Низ